- W4379403048 abstract "Solar-driven (i.e., photoelectrochemical) water splitting (PEC-WS) is an efficient process for converting solar energy into chemical energy as a large-scale production of renewable hydrogen from water. In this process, sunlight is utilized to stimulate semiconductor materials, which produce free electrons that can participate in the water-splitting mechanism. Developing cost-effective, active, and stable semiconducting photoelectrodes is crucial for achieving PEC-WS with high solar-to-hydrogen (STH) efficiency. This chapter provides an overview of the details of key methods for developing and modulating perovskite materials compositionally, with structural flexibility, and allowing them to be a stable contender for PEC-WS activity via enhanced sunlight absorption with fine control and tailoring of bandgaps and band edges. However, the major drawback of these perovskite oxides is the low STH efficiency, which limits their utility in meeting the demands of real-world applications. Perovskite oxide materials are also discussed in terms of their existing difficulties and future potential in PEC-WS." @default.
